For the synthesis of one glucose molecule the calvin cycle operates for :

A

2 times

B

4 times

C

6 times

D

8 times

Correct Answer

Option C

Detailed Explanation

The Calvin cycle must turn 6 times to fix enough carbon (6 CO₂) to synthesize one glucose molecule.
